The stale-cache incident in Ferndock 3.2 is covered in the full postmortem. Short version: the invalidation job silently skipped shards after the Quillet migration, so release artifacts served week-old manifests. Before cutting any release, confirm the cache-bust step appears in the pipeline log. Do not rely on the dashboard's green check; it reports queue submission, not completion. Rollback steps, timeline, and the shard-skip root cause analysis are all documented. The complete writeup is available at the internal page below.

operations page: https://confluence.lumicsys.internal/projects/display/projects/display

### CI Note: Inventory Reconciliation Job Failures

The nightly reconciliation job for the Saltmere warehouse ledger has been failing intermittently since the runner image upgrade. For the security reviewer: the failures are not data-integrity issues — the job aborts when the ledger snapshot lock is held longer than the new default timeout. No unauthorized writes were observed; audit hashes match across all retries. We've extended the timeout and pinned the runner image. The first green run after the pin is recorded below.

pipeline stamp: htk21_342604544cac5347f0b47

When a Ventrix handheld scanner fails to register a barcode, first confirm the device shows a solid green status light; a blinking amber light means the pairing token has expired and the unit must be re-enrolled through the Quill console. Never clear the device cache before exporting its event log, as the log is required for vendor escalation. Re-enrollment takes roughly four minutes per unit. Step-by-step re-enrollment instructions, with screenshots for each firmware revision, are maintained on the page below.

runbook for tagug-hafog: https://jira.lumiclabs.internal/projects/pages/pages/9773c0d8

Subject: Contrast audit cut-over — done!

Hi Tomas,

Welcome aboard! Quick recap: we finished the cut-over to the new Huepatch contrast checker last night. The old Shadecheck rules are retired, so anything under 4.5:1 now fails the pipeline instead of just warning. A few legacy banners on the Fernmont site are grandfathered until Q3. Everything ran clean on the first pass. Here's the config the scanner is running with now.

settings of hawip-yafof:
[silwyn]
team = zorius
access_code = ac_5dcf2a
host = silwyn.ordindyn.corp
port = 8443
owner = kelmir.briiel
peer = julax.lumichq.internal